Ticket #4182 — Calendar sync conflict in Planchette. When a user edits a recurring event on the Tidemark web client while the desktop app is offline, reconnecting produces duplicate instances instead of a merge. Pretty sure the vector-clock compare in `sync/reconcile.go` treats equal timestamps as "remote wins" — have a look at the tie-break branch. Repro steps attached. The affected build is identified by the token below.

pipeline stamp: htk9_608b8770b

## Artifact Signing — SDK Parity Notes (Weekly Sync)

Kestrel SDK for Android reached parity with the Swift client this sprint: offline queueing, batched telemetry, and retry semantics now match. Both SDKs ship as signed artifacts from the same pipeline. Remaining gap: background sync throttling, targeted next sprint. Verify both release bundles before tagging. Both artifacts validate against the shared signing key below.

signing key of kawig-fafog = bky19_6Fypv1qws7J8qJtaYjX

Heads up: if the Lintrock baseline file in the Quarrow repo drifts from main, CI fails with a "stale baseline" error even when the code is fine. Quick fix is to regenerate the baseline on a clean checkout and re-push. If a customer build is blocked, confirm the failing run matches the token below before escalating.

build token for yadug-yagag: htk21_c863c33eb8b82c0c9c152

This alert fires when the Spanmark diff viewer takes longer than 20 seconds to render a side-by-side comparison, which typically happens on files above 40 MB or with more than 200,000 changed lines. The renderer falls back to a summary-only view, and users may report "blank diff" symptoms. Check the chunking worker queue first; a backed-up queue accounts for most historical occurrences. Remediation steps, known bad file patterns, and escalation guidance live on the internal page below.

operations page: https://confluence.lumiclabs.internal/projects/display/browse/projects/b6be

// Setup for the Tailwhisk log-tailing CLI client.
// Plugin authors: the client streams from the Fennelgate aggregator
// and requires an authenticated session before any tail command runs.
// Reconnects are automatic; backoff is capped at 30 seconds.
// Initialize the client with the internal service key that follows.

app token of fajop-fahif = qvz4-AnML